Speaker Bio

Jesse Rhodes Jr. is a powerful speaker, inclusion strategist, and accomplished business leader with over 25 years of experience at prestigious organizations like Amazon, Deloitte, Ernst & Young, Target, and Walmart. With a strong foundation in risk management and governance, Jesse excels at crafting strategies that not only propel business success but also cultivate inclusive cultures. His expertise in program management and talent development has empowered organizations to fully embrace diverse perspectives, fostering environments where innovation flourishes.

Jesse possesses a unique talent for connecting business strategy with value-based leadership, making him a highly sought-after expert in leadership development. As a career coach and author of Leadership Unlocked: Harness the Power of Your Ambition, Jesse assists individuals and teams in realizing their full potential, leading authentically, and confidently navigating complex business challenges.

Jesse’s speaking engagements empower audiences to fully embrace inclusive leadership, navigate evolving business landscapes, and drive impactful change. He expertly combines his knowledge in risk management with a steadfast commitment to creating environments where everyone not only thrives but also succeeds.

Full Bio

Driving Inclusive Leadership

Jesse Rhodes Jr. is an accomplished entrepreneur, philanthropist, and thought leader with over 25 years of experience working with some of the world’s largest and most influential organizations. His executive-level roles at Amazon, Deloitte, Ernst & Young, Target, and Walmart have established him as an expert in risk management, internal audit, and business strategy. Jesse’s career is defined by his ability to lead major global enterprises, particularly in the e-commerce space, by developing strategies that help organizations stay ahead of consumer trends.

Jesse brings his expertise in strategic risk management and value-based leadership to create forward-thinking, inclusive strategies that identify both risk and opportunity. With over 13 years of experience at Big Four firms, he has led risk assessments, internal audits, and governance strategies for industries ranging from cybersecurity to consumer products and financial services.

Jesse’s commitment to value-based leadership has been a driving force throughout his career. He has advised executive leadership at Amazon, Target, and Walmart, helping them embed value-based principles into their corporate cultures. His work aims to create environments where diverse perspectives are not only welcomed but seen as essential to business success.

In addition to his corporate leadership, Jesse is deeply involved in philanthropic efforts. He serves as Chair of the Puget Sound Chapter of After-School All-Stars and Chair of the Board of Governors at Columbia Tower Club. He also supports Love Orphanage in Haiti through his work with We The Village Organization and UNCF Seattle that help send students to college and turn their life around.

Jesse holds a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ration with concentrations in Accounting and Management Information Systems. He is a lifetime member of NABA, Inc., where he has held leadership roles, including National Director and Board Treasurer. Jesse is also acknowledged as one of the founding members of DUBAC, alongside Chantee Butler ‘13, Steve Cox ‘74, ‘76, Akeem Franklyn ‘07, and Jerry Martin ‘77. His dedication to service extends to his fraternity, Phi Beta Sigma Fraternity, Inc., where he continues to contribute as a leader and mentor.
